Historical Performance of Tesla Stock Market

Early Years and Initial Public Offering (IPO)

Tesla launched its IPO on June 29, 2010, at a price of $17 per share. The company raised $226 million, marking a successful entry into the public market. In its early years, Tesla faced skepticism from investors who doubted its ability to scale production and achieve profitability. However, the IPO provided the necessary capital to accelerate development and innovation. Despite initial challenges, Tesla’s stock began to gain traction as the company started delivering on its promises, gradually winning over investors.

Key Milestones and Growth Phases

Several key milestones have defined Tesla’s growth in the stock market. The launch of the Model S in 2012 was a turning point, showcasing Tesla’s potential to produce high-quality electric vehicles. Subsequent releases of the Model X, Model 3, and Model Y further boosted investor confidence. Tesla’s inclusion in the S&P 500 in December 2020 was another significant milestone, reflecting its growing influence. Each of these phases has seen substantial stock price increases, underscoring Tesla’s ability to disrupt traditional markets.

Key Support and Resistance Levels

Identifying key support and resistance levels is crucial in technical analysis. Support levels represent price points where Tesla stock tends to find buying interest, preventing further decline. Conversely, resistance levels are price points where selling pressure tends to emerge, capping upward movement. Monitoring these levels helps investors anticipate potential price movements and adjust their strategies accordingly. For Tesla, support levels often align with previous lows, while resistance levels correspond to historical highs. Understanding these levels provides a clearer picture of potential price fluctuations.

Moving Averages and Indicators

Moving averages and technical indicators play a vital role in analyzing Tesla stock. Simple moving averages (SMA) and exponential moving averages (EMA) help smooth out price data, highlighting trends over different timeframes. Common indicators like the Relative Strength Index (RSI) and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) provide insights into momentum and potential trend reversals. For Tesla, these tools often indicate overbought or oversold conditions, guiding investors in making timely decisions. Combining moving averages and indicators with other technical analysis methods enhances the accuracy of predictions.
